Lot Description
A mid-twentieth century Scottish silver fruit bowl, the circular fluted form to a slightly domed centre with applied roundel. Hallmarked Glasgow 1947 and maker's mark J.L.A. Diameter measuring 10 inches (25.3 cm), weight 23.67 ozt (736 grams).

Condition Report
The bowl appears in good overall condition, displaying some general tarnishing, surface marks and scratches. Areas of heavier contact marks to the underside. Some very minor dints/bumps. On the underside, around the protruding circular centre, there are small areas where the surface appears pitted and bubbled, possibly drips of solder. Hallmarks are clear and legible.
